on_call_page
Creates, updates, deletes, gets or lists an on_call_page resource.
Overview
| Name | on_call_page |
| Type | Resource |
| Id | datadog.service_management.on_call_page |
Fields
The following fields are returned by SELECT queries:
SELECT not supported for this resource, use SHOW METHODS to view available operations for the resource.
Methods
The following methods are available for this resource:
| Name | Accessible by | Required Params | Optional Params | Description |
|---|---|---|---|---|
create_on_call_page | insert | region | Trigger a new On-Call Page. | |
acknowledge_on_call_page | exec | page_id, region | Acknowledges an On-Call Page. | |
escalate_on_call_page | exec | page_id, region | Escalates an On-Call Page. | |
resolve_on_call_page | exec | page_id, region | Resolves an On-Call Page. |
Parameters
Parameters can be passed in the WHERE clause of a query. Check the Methods section to see which parameters are required or optional for each operation.
| Name | Datatype | Description |
|---|---|---|
page_id | string (uuid) | The page ID. |
region | string | (default: datadoghq.com) |
INSERT examples
- create_on_call_page
- Manifest
Trigger a new On-Call Page.
INSERT INTO datadog.service_management.on_call_page (
data__data,
region
)
SELECT
'{{ data }}',
'{{ region }}'
RETURNING
data
;
# Description fields are for documentation purposes
- name: on_call_page
props:
- name: region
value: string
description: Required parameter for the on_call_page resource.
- name: data
value: object
description: |
The main request body, including attributes and resource type.
Lifecycle Methods
- acknowledge_on_call_page
- escalate_on_call_page
- resolve_on_call_page
Acknowledges an On-Call Page.
EXEC datadog.service_management.on_call_page.acknowledge_on_call_page
@page_id='{{ page_id }}' --required,
@region='{{ region }}' --required
;
Escalates an On-Call Page.
EXEC datadog.service_management.on_call_page.escalate_on_call_page
@page_id='{{ page_id }}' --required,
@region='{{ region }}' --required
;
Resolves an On-Call Page.
EXEC datadog.service_management.on_call_page.resolve_on_call_page
@page_id='{{ page_id }}' --required,
@region='{{ region }}' --required
;